Abstract

The invention discloses an engineering spoil vibration and water flushing combined pulping cage. Foundation feet, a base, a base platform and a main frame are sequentially placed from bottom to top, the foundation feet and the base are detachably connected, the base and the base platform are elastically connected, a horizontal eccentric motor is arranged in the middle of the bottom of the base platform, the main frame is detachably connected with the base platform, reinforcing meshes are arranged on the periphery of the main frame, steel pipes I with openings in the top ends and a plurality of spraying holes are arranged at the four corners of the main frame, and the top ends of the steel pipes I are connected with a high-pressure water pump. The horizontal motor is used for driving the main frame to vibrate, meanwhile, high-pressure water flow sprayed out of the spraying holes of the steel pipes is used for efficiently converting engineering spoil into slurry, the slurry flows out through the reinforcing meshes, meanwhile, impurities are left in the pulping cage, efficient and continuous pulping is achieved, and the technical problem that the machine is clamped by the impurities can be solved.

Description

technical field [0001] The invention belongs to the field of waste soil treatment in engineering construction, and specifically relates to a vibrating water flushing combined pulping cage for engineering waste soil and a use method thereof. Background technique [0002] With the advancement of urbanization in recent years, a large number of large-scale infrastructure constructions such as urban construction and rail transit have produced a large amount of engineering spoils. The traditional spoil treatment method has always been truck transportation, forming a huge team of heavy muck trucks, which poses a great hidden danger to municipal roads and traffic safety, and causes a series of problems such as urban environmental pollution. In the past, engineering spoils were generally treated by centralized landfilling.
